Skydiver Rescued Off Of Scoreboard At Virginia Tech Stadium
The start of the Virginia Tech football season hit a snag during the team’s spring game on April 18. The game was delayed after a skydiver crashed into the scoreboard at Lane Stadium in Blacksburg, Virginia. The skydiver, who was carrying a giant American flag, seemed to be on course before coming up short and hitting the scoreboard. The impact caused damage to the scoreboard and left the skydiver hanging by his parachute for about 30 minutes until emergency personnel could reach him.
Fortunately, the Virginia Tech Athletics Department later reported that the skydiver was safe and in stable condition. The department expressed gratitude to the first responders, event staff, and medical personnel for their swift response in ensuring the skydiver’s well-being.
During the incident, the PA announcer reassured fans that the skydiver was okay. While three skydivers were meant to land in the stadium, only one successfully made it onto the field. The skydiver who crashed into the scoreboard was rescued, and a third skydiver was pushed onto an adjacent practice field by the wind.
The scoreboard at Lane Stadium sustained visible damage from the impact, and later reports indicated that the parachuter was seen walking around with his arm in a sling.
